2009-10-02 23 views
6

Como novato de Reporting Services, tengo cierta confusión sobre la configuración de los servicios de informes en mi máquina de desarrollo local. Estoy usando Sql-Server 2008 Developer Edition en Vista64 Home Premium.Configuración de carpetas de Reporting Services

Cuando voy al http://localhost/reports, me piden un inicio de sesión. Cuando ingreso una cuenta que he configurado para ser un administrador local, llego a la pantalla del servidor de informes mínimos que no me da la opción de configurar la estructura de la carpeta.

¿Puedo obtener algunos consejos sobre cómo configurar el sistema para que pueda llegar a este paso.

Respuesta

5

Después de mucha experimentación, finalmente hice una búsqueda con "vista insuficiente para realizar esta operación. (RsAccessDenied) 2008" tratando de descubrir por qué no podía ver la información del servidor de informes.

Encontré http://social.msdn.microsoft.com/Forums/en-US/sqlreportingservices/thread/e8da121a-c0ac-4d0b-8774-abd5128d88fe que da la respuesta. Muchas gracias a "rmcphaul" por su respuesta que estoy copiando a continuación -

Aquí está la solución final. Esperemos que esto ayude a algunas personas que intentan obtener Reporting Services para SQL 2008 Desarrollador que trabaja en Windows Vista usando IE8. Para reafirmar, estaba teniendo dos problemas. Una era que me estaban llamando al para iniciar sesión cada vez que iba al http://[computername]/reports. El otro fue que una vez allí solo estaba viendo el encabezado de los servicios de informes. Todo lo que experimentaba era relacionado con Vista User Access Control (UAC). Estos son los pasos para obtenerlo trabajando CON UAC ON. Tal vez alguien puede publicar esto en su blog desde todo parece relacionarse con SSRS 2005 y/o IE7.

Medio Ambiente

· Vista Ultimate 64 bits

· Internet Explorer 8

· SQL Server 2008 Developer con Reporting Services instalado

· UAC está encendido.

Edición

Cuando explora http://[ComputerName]/Reports que le pide que inicie sesión

Causa

Esto es causado por el UAC. Incluso si ejecuta Internet Explorer como administrador , una vez que inicia sesión está ya no se ejecuta con privilegios administrativos .

Resolución 1

  1. Abra Internet Explorer

  2. Haga clic en el menú "Herramientas" y seleccione "Opciones de Internet"

  3. Haga clic en la pestaña "Seguridad"

  4. Haga clic una vez en "Intranet local"

  5. Haga clic en el botón "Sitios"

  6. Haga clic en el botón "Avanzado"

  7. Asegúrese de que "Requerir comprobación del servidor (https :) para todos los sitios de esta zona no está marcada.

  8. Agregue "http://[ ComputerName]" a la lista de sitios web.

  9. Haga clic en el botón "Cerrar" para cerrar la ventana Avanzado.

  10. Haga clic en el botón "Nivel personalizado" cerca de la parte inferior.

  11. Desplácese hasta el final y verá la sección "Autenticación de usuario" .

  12. Usuario "Autenticación del usuario" y luego "Iniciar sesión" verifique que "Inicio de sesión automático solo en la Zona de la intranet" es seleccionado. Si no, selecciónalo.

  13. Haga clic en "Aceptar" para cerrar la ventana Configuración de seguridad - Zona de la Intranet local.

  14. Haga clic en el botón "Aceptar" para cerrar la ventana Intranet local.

  15. Haga clic en el botón "OK" para cerrar la ventana Opciones de Internet

  16. Cierre Internet Explorer

  17. Vuelva a abrir Internet Explorer y vaya a http://[ ComputerName]/Informes. No se debería solicitar para iniciar sesión.

Resolución 2

  1. Abra Internet Explorer

  2. Haga clic en el menú "Herramientas" y seleccione "Opciones de Internet"

  3. Haga clic en la pestaña "Seguridad"

  4. Haga clic una vez en "Sitios de confianza"

  5. Haga clic en el botón "Sitios"

  6. Asegúrese de que "Requerir comprobación del servidor (https :) para todos los sitios de esta zona no está marcada.

  7. Agregue "http://[ComputerName]" a la lista de sitios web.

  8. Haga clic en el botón "Cerrar" para cerrar la ventana Sitios de confianza.

  9. Ahora debería volver a la pestaña "Seguridad" de "Opciones de Internet".

  10. Asegúrate de que "Sitios de confianza" todavía esté seleccionado y haz clic en el botón "Nivel personalizado " cerca de la parte inferior.

  11. Desplácese hasta el final y verá la sección "Autenticación de usuario" .

  12. En "Autenticación de usuario" y luego "Inicio de sesión", seleccione la opción que dice "Inicio de sesión automático con el nombre actual de usuario y contraseña"/

  13. Haga clic en "Aceptar" para cerrar la configuración de seguridad - Sitios de confianza Ventana de zona

  14. Haga clic en el botón "OK" para cerrar la ventana Opciones de Internet

  15. Cierre Internet Explorer

  16. Vuelva a abrir Internet Explorer y vaya a http://[ComputerName]/Reports. Usted ya no se debe pedir para iniciar sesión.

Edición

Cuando explora http://[ComputerName]/reports solo ver el encabezado del Administrador de informes.

Causa

Esto es causado por UAC.Por defecto Reporting Services deben permitir miembros de los administradores locales grupo acceso a los servicios de informes pero con el UAC convirtieron en Reporting Services no reconoce el usuario conectado como parte de la grupo de administradores locales. Necesitará explícitamente agregar su cuenta dentro de los servicios de informes .

Verificación

Usted puede verificar este problema, navegando por a http://[ComputerName]/ReportServer. Debería recibir un mensaje que dice : Los permisos concedidos al usuario '[UserLogin]' son insuficientes para realizar esta operación. (rsAccessDenied).

Resolución

  1. Abra Internet Explorer en modo de administrador haciendo clic derecho en el icono IE y seleccionando la opción "Ejecutar como administrador ".

  2. Examinar para http://[ComputerName]/Reports

  3. En la página principal haga clic en la ficha "Propiedades"

  4. Haga clic en "Nueva asignación de funciones"

  5. Añadir su nombre de usuario local calificado como Manger contenido (por ejemplo: [ComputerName] [LoginName] o [Domain] [LoginName])

  6. A continuación en el clic derecho superior en "Configuración del sitio"

  7. En el menú de la izquierda seleccione "Seguridad"

  8. Haga clic en "Nueva asignación de funciones"

  9. Añadir su nombre de usuario local calificado como un Sistema administrador (por ejemplo : [nombreDeEquipo] [LoginName] o [dominio] [LoginName])

  10. Cierre Internet Explorer y abierta normalmente

  11. Examinar para http://[ComputerName]/Reports y debe estar trabajando adecuadamente

+0

estoy teniendo un problema similar y me encontré con este práctico. Solo que cuando abro la URL del Administrador de informes en un navegador, solo puedo ver el encabezado con 'Inicio, Mis suscripciones, Ayuda' en la esquina superior derecha. No puedo ver el vínculo o la pestaña "Propiedades" en ningún lado. ¿Alguna idea de dónde me estoy equivocando? – Arnkrishn

+0

gracioso en mi instalación de Reporting Services quizás algo esté dañado, porque la pestaña "Propiedades" y "Nueva asignación de roles" nunca aparece, y sigo teniendo este problema con los permisos. –

+0

¿Podríamos suprimir este cuadro de diálogo de inicio de sesión de autenticación en IE? –

Cuestiones relacionadas